Assistant Financial Accountant

London

Work structure: Flexible & Hybrid working

One of London’s most well-loved and renowned arts and culture organisations is looking for a highly motivated Assistant Financial Accountant to join their team and support on a range of financial areas, including transaction processing, reporting and reconciliation.

This is an amazing opportunity for an ambitious individual to grow and develop in a flexible and supportive team.

The role will include data analysis, stock reconciliation, leading on the preparation and submission of gift aid reclaims, maintaining the fixed asset register, and assisting with the implementation of process improvements.

Key contacts will be the wider finance team and budget holders, as well as HMRC and the internal and external auditors.

Key responsibilities include:

  • Analysis and reconciliation of retail stock and ticket sales
  • Posting month-end journals and data analysis
  • Preparation and submission of Gift Aid reclaims
  • Maintenance of the fixed asset register
  • Monthly balance sheet reconciliations

We are looking for candidates with:

  • Proven experience working in a finance team
  • Working towards an accounting qualification (ACCA, CIMA or equivalent)
  • A good working knowledge of Microsoft Excel and an understanding of finance systems
  • The ability to manipulate data using various excel functions, e.g. sumif, vlookup
  • A high level of attention to detail
  • The ability to analyse and problem solve
  • Prior experience of fixed assets and gift aid (desirable)
  • Proven experience of working in the not-for-profit and / or entertainment sector (desirable though not essential)
